Annie Shifflette
Historia
Annie Shifflette was born in Cocoa Beach, Florida and raised in the Outer Banks of North Carolina. She is known for her stylized illustrations and photography portfolio.
Annie is currently attending Florida State University's College of Motion Picture Arts in Tallahassee, where she wrote and directed Deuces (2018), a darkly comic thriller. Her other credits include editing both sound and picture for The Ivory Gate (2018).